Caryn Ng
Caryn's primary areas of focus are equity capital markets and corporate finance, with additional experience in private equity and corporate M&A transactions.

Caryn is Singapore law qualified, and has a wide range of experience advising on SPACs, IPOs, as well as M&A transactions across ASEAN. She has represented issuers and underwriters in numerous securities listings on the Singapore Exchange Securities Trading Limited (SGX-ST).

Representative matters

  • Yinson Production on its USD1 billion fund raising by way of issuance of redeemable convertible preference shares and warrants to RRJ Group, ADIA and BCI.
  • A global financial services provider on its pre-conditional voluntary cash general offer for 51% of Income Insurance Limited for SGD2.2 billion.
  • EDP Renewables in its acquisition of a 91% stake in Sunseap Group, the largest distributed solar player and top 4 solar player in South East Asia for SGD 1.1 billion.*
  • A group of financial institutions as joint bookrunners and underwriters on its first private placement of new units in Parkway Life Real Estate Trust (PLife REIT) since its IPO amounting to SGD180m.
  • A group of financial institutions as underwriters on a S$200.0 million private placement of units in Frasers Centrepoint Trust in connection with the acquisition of remaining interests in Nex from Frasers Property.
  • The underwriters to Singapore law in respect of PropNex’s IPO on the Singapore Exchange Securities Trading Limited.*
  • Vertex Technology Acquisition Corporation Ltd. (VTAC) - acted for underwriters as to US federal securities law in respect of VTAC’s IPO on the Singapore Exchange Securities Trading Limited.*
  • Keppel DC REIT in relation to its subscription of notes and preference shares in a joint venture with M1 Limited.*
  • Mr D.I.Y. – acted for underwriters as to US federal securities law in respect of Mr D.I.Y. Group's IPO. (Awarded Equity Market Deal of the Year by Asian Legal Business Malaysia Law Awards 2021).*
  • The international counsel to Thailand Future Infrastructure Fund in its USD 1.4 billion IPO on the Stock Exchange of Thailand.*
  • Thunes, the global payments infrastructure company, in most of its funding rounds (including the US$150m Series D financing).
  • Harim Holdings in connection with the partial offer of Pan Ocean (a dual SGX and KRX listed company).*

* Previous law firm experience.
